Catholic Bishop of Derry calls for mass unmarked children's grave at Tuam to be excavated

The Catholic Bishop of Derry has called for a mass unmarked children's grave at Tuam, in County Galway, to be excavated.

It's believed that nearly 800 babies and children were buried at the site in Tuam between 1925 and 1961. Dr Donal McKeown said that excavating the site would help uncover the truth of the so-called Tuam babies scandal.
